...A waistband worn under a woman's skirt to make the back of her waist stick out, called a tournure in France. The waistband called the cul de Paris (Parisian bottom), which was popular at the end of the Baroque and Rococo periods, also belongs to this type, but its shape changed with the trends of fashion. In the history of clothing, the bustle was established as a style between 1870 and 1876 and between 1880 and 1887, after the decline of the crinoline in the 1860s. *Some of the terminology that mentions "Cue de Paris" is listed below.
